Order Management
How long is an order valid?
Orders remain valid for 15 minutes after creation. If payment is not completed within this period:- The order expires automatically
- The order can no longer be processed
- A new order must be created
Can users create multiple orders at the same time?
No. Each user can only have one active order at any given time. To create another order, users must:- Complete the current order
- Cancel the current order
- Wait until the current order expires (15 minutes)
How can users create a new order?
Users can:- Cancel the current order (if supported)
- Wait until the order expires after 15 minutes
Payment & Settlement
What happens if users transfer less crypto than required?
The order will not be processed. Please contact Holdstation Support for refund assistance and create a new order afterward.What happens if users transfer more crypto than required?
The order will not be processed. Please contact Holdstation Support for refund assistance and create a new order afterward.What happens if users transfer using the wrong blockchain network or wrong token?
If users transfer through an unsupported blockchain network or send the wrong token:- Recovery and refund are not possible
- The order will be considered cancelled
What happens if payout fails?
Payout orders automatically retry. If the issue persists, please contact Holdstation Support.What happens if users enter incorrect bank information?
Please contact Holdstation Support immediately. However, if the payout has already been processed, it is highly likely that no further action can be taken.Blockchain transaction is confirmed but fiat has not arrived. What should I do?
Please verify:- Blockchain confirmation status
- Payment verification result
- Payout order status
- Bank processing status
How does commission withdrawal work?
Commission withdrawal requests should be initiated from Merchant / Partner platforms. After submission:- Holdstation reviews the request
- Settlement records are validated
- Withdrawal is processed after approval
Pricing & Quotes
How is the exchange rate calculated?
Exchange rates are generated dynamically based on market conditions and liquidity at the time of order creation.Will the exchange rate change after an order is created?
No. Once an order is successfully created, the exchange quote is locked during the order validity period (15 minutes).Does the displayed amount already include fees?

Prefund Model (Partner Only)
The Prefund model works as follows:Step 1 — Deposit USDT
Partner deposits a certain amount of USDT to Holdstation in advance. This amount becomes the Partner’s available balance.Step 2 — Receive User Funds
When an end user creates an offramp order:- Partner receives the user’s USDT
- Partner handles payment verification
Step 3 — Create Fiat Payout Request
Partner sends a payout request to Holdstation via API. The request includes:- Recipient bank account
- Payout amount
- Required payout details
Step 4 — Receive Quote
Holdstation creates the fiat payout order and returns quote details.Step 5 — Confirm Order
Partner confirms the payout order through API. After confirmation:- VND is sent instantly to the specified bank account
- Partner’s prefunded USDT balance is deducted accordingly
